Dermatology Group Seeks Revenue Cycle Specialist Greenwood, IN

The Indiana Skin Cancer Center is recruiting a full time Revenue Cycle Specialist to join our team in Greenwood, IN. ISCC is a partner of Optima Dermatology.

Position Details:

Provide general administrative support in regard to insurance, billing and revenue cycle duties to the Indiana Skin Cancer Center.

Responsibilities:

* Performs general administrative duties, which include answering telephone, keyboarding, filing, scanning, copying and maintaining records, faxing.
* Greets and interacts professionally with all patients that enter the facility.
* Check insurance eligibility electronically and call patients to obtain updated insurance information.
* Obtain benefits for surgical patients.
* Responsible for making pre-op calls to surgery patients to go over estimates and financial obligations and explaining financial options, including payment plans and counseling regarding patient bills.
* Obtain authorizations and pre-certifications for the next day.
* Understand EOBs and answer patient questions regarding EOBs, payments, and insurance.
* Perform charge entry function. Enters all insurance and patient payments daily, including using the practice clearinghouse and EMR.
* Post patient payments.
* Perform all close of day activities, maintain petty cash, calculate daily collections and prepares bank deposit.
* Collects all co-pays and deductibles, and co-insurances.
* Bills all claims to appropriate payer within three days of service.
* Collects, opens, sorts and distributes mail.
* Mails or electronically sends all correspondence daily or as needed including billing statements and correspondence with insurance companies.
* Responds to requests for medical record information from patients, physician offices, and other outside sources.
* Maintains patient database.
* Maintains confidentiality of all patient information.
* Reconciles bank statements for PC and ASC.
* Maintains accounts receivable including researching patient accounts, pulling up aging reports, fixing errors with claims and reporting to Dr. Murphy on a monthly basis concerning the AR report/cash flow.
* Calling insurance companies about claim errors/denials.
* Responsible for completing cancer policies, FMLA and Disability forms and collecting and posting charges as needed.
* Must be organized and detail oriented.
* Other administrative or billing duties as assigned.
